The Alberta Serious Incident Response Team (ASIRT) investigation into a shooting incident that took place at the Strathcona County RCMP detachment in July has found no reasonable grounds to believe that the officers involved committed any offence.

The report has taken CCTV footage, bodycam footage and interviews with officers and civilians to form a solid account of what took place that day.

At about 10:30 a.m. on July 28, an officer saw a vehicle parked in a secure parking lot of the Strathcona County RCMP detachment. As the officer drove by, she saw the individual by the vehicle holding a gun.

The officer radioed into the detachment informing the officers and civilians about the individual. Officers inside the detachment immediately responded.
